Super Bowl Mobile Tour Coming to Bergen County Fair

If you planned on checking out this weekend's football battle between Bergen Catholic High School against St. Joseph Regional High School, now you've got another reason to attend.

The NY/NJ Super Bowl Host Committee’s “Join the Huddle” mobile tour, which travels via the “Huddle Shuttle”, will be at Overpeck Park in Palisades Par on Saturday from 4 p.m. to 10 p.m. for the test between the North Jersey rivals.

Fans attending can visit the Huddle Shuttle’s replica stadium locker room with NY Jets, NY Football Giants, Super Bowl, and Vince Lombardi memorabilia, as well as the Vince Lombardi Trophy Room and the broadcast booth. Fans can also participate in the stations outside the structure where they can perform a host of basic football drills. 

Bergen Catholic and St. Joseph players will sport the NY/NJ Snowflake Youth Foundation’s specially designed helmet decal during the game. The sticker is a way for area youth to harness the excitement of Super Bowl XLVIII into an opportunity to give back to their communities and support the mission of the foundation, which is to improve after-school facilities for youth in New Jersey and the New York metro area.

The Snowflake Youth Foundation is a charity that was created as an initiative of the NY/NJ Super Bowl Host Committee, recently rolled out its Helmet Decal Program to coincide with the 2013 high school football regular season. The sticker is available to all area youth and high school football players.

The football game between Bergen Catholic and St. Joe's is set to take place during the Bergen County Fair and Fall Harvest Festival on Saturday.
